How The Arts Coped With Life Behind The Iron Curtain
"The cultural responses to totalitarianism and the censorship of the arts differed from country to country. But one common thread through the undergrounds of the Eastern Bloc was that artists wanted their ideas to spread and be considered by the general population. A freedom of speech, however constrained, was very much fueled through the arts." The New York Times 11/13/09
